1) Humans (all humans) are sinful and do not always do what is right, even when they know better. This extends to forgiveness, too.
2) Christians are sinners, too, and even though we may know better, we still do what we aren't supposed to do and we don't do what we're supposed to do. We sin all the time. What separates the Christian from the non-Christian is the very thing we're talking about here: forgiveness. True Christians (from the Biblical perspective) repent of their sins and ask God for forgiveness for our sins, including our own lack of forgiveness of others.
